MPS strengthens cooperation with RoK’s partners

PSNews - Within the framework of his visit to the Republic of Korea (RoK) to attend the 6th Vietnam-RoK Deputy-Ministerial Meeting on Police Cooperation and the 1st RoK-ASEAN Police Cooperation Forum from November 25th to November 29th, Deputy Minister of Public Security Lieutenant General Nguyen Van Long, leading a high-ranking delegation of the Ministry of Public Security (MPS), had bilateral meetings with law enforcement agencies of the host country.

* At the meeting with Commissioner General of the Korean National Police Agency (KNPA) Cho Ji Ho, the two sides highly appreciated the positive results of cooperation between the two countries over the past time, especially in the field of security and crime prevention and control.

Regarding cooperation orientations for the coming time, the two head delegates reached consensus on further enhancing delegation exchange at all levels, promoting cooperation in preventing and combating transnational crime as well as strengthening relations between the provincial-level police departments of the two countries.

The two sides also agreed to strengthen cooperation in citizen management, illegal immigration prevention and control, as well as citizen protection.

In addition, the two sides also consented to hold activities in celebration of the 20th anniversary of the signing of the Memorandum of Understanding between MPS and KNPA, as well as the preparation for the 7th Deputy-Ministerial Meeting on Police Cooperation scheduled to take place in Vietnam in 2025.

* At the meeting with the Korean Supreme Prosecutors' Office (SPO), Deputy Minister Nguyen Van Long and Prosecutor General Shim Woo Jung highly valued the efficiency and effectiveness of cooperation between the two agencies over the past time.

Deputy Minister Nguyen Van Long thanked RoK’s SPO for the aid of sufficient equipment and facilities for the Counter-Narcotics Police Department under the Ministry of Public Security of Vietnam as well as the invitation of Vietnam to send police officers to the Asia-Pacific Information & Coordination Centre for Combating Drug Crimes as liaison officers, saying that the Korean agency’s support had contributed to enhancing the capabilities of preventing and fighting high-tech crimes of Vietnamese police forces.

Deputy Minister Nguyen Van Long suggested that the two agencies enhance exchange of high-level and expert-level delegations, closely cooperate in preventing and combating transnational crime, support each other in personnel training as well as effectively implement the signed Memorandum of Understanding between the two agencies.

The guest also wished that RoK’s SPO would continue to support Vietnam’s MPS in building capacity of the police forces as well as organize conferences and seminars to share their hands-on experience in addressing new security challenges with Vietnamese partners.

* On the occasion, Deputy Minister Nguyen Van Long also paid a visit to the Embassy of Vietnam in RoK.
